South Korea to assist Vietnam in expanding Hue Central Hospital

In a meeting with Prime Minister Pham Minh Chinh in Seoul on July 2, Kim Jin Pyo, President of the Korea Global Innovation Research Association, expressed the association’s commitment to supporting the expansion of Hue Central Hospital and the construction of a medical human resource training center in the Central region. During the meeting, Kim Jin Pyo also announced plans for various projects and cooperation with Vietnam in the near future.

Kim Jin Pyo highlighted the importance of providing training in Korean language and vocational skills to Vietnamese youth, particularly in nursing, to facilitate their employment in both countries. He also emphasized the need for collaboration on implementing artificial intelligence in education and strengthening global innovation activities. Kim Jin Pyo commended Vietnam’s economic growth, which is projected to reach 6% by 2024, and praised the Government’s effective direction and management.

During his visit to Vietnam in January 2023, Kim Jin Pyo attended the inauguration of the Vietnam-Korea Institute of Science and Technology headquarters. Prime Minister Pham Minh Chinh expressed gratitude for Kim Jin Pyo’s continuous support and contributions to the bilateral relationship, especially in healthcare and public health sectors. The Prime Minister assigned relevant ministries and agencies to facilitate the implementation of the projects discussed during the meeting.

Prime Minister Pham Minh Chinh accompanied by his wife visited South Korea from June 30 to July 3 at the invitation of South Korean Prime Minister Han Duck-soo and his wife.
